Originally posted by spitz7985
i beg to differ. first of all, a long stroke is not horrible for a performance engine. a long stroke with a short rod ratio is poor for high reving (short rod ratios are harder on the whole reciprocating assembly (crank, rods, pisons, rings, bearings), therefore they are not as happy at high rpms), but it will breath much better at low rpm because of the more rapid acceleration of the piston. thus you make your power earlier in the revs. look at the tire hating torque band made by the Nissan's QR25DE with a very low rod ratio.
you can't say that the extra displacement isn't an advantage just b/c of the long stroke. the rod ratio, while being a slight disadvantage, is beyond made up for by the extra 400cc's it has on the SR.
quote SCC, July 2002-
"If you're starting to think rod ratio is worth worrying about, think again. The fact is, within the confines of a given engine, virtually everything is more important than the rod ratio. For example, taking the SR20VE's 86mm bore, 86mm stroke, and 136.3mm connectring rod, and shortening the stroke to 68.7mm created the SR16VE [(rare, japan only 200 narturally aspirated horsepower engine)]. The short stroke made room for an extra-long 144.95mm rod, but the 400cc of lost displacement could have made more power and far more torque than the long rod ever did."

Yeah it's because they're the same series of engine. Same design. Displacement would win with engines of the same design, it's what I've been saying all along, but it'll only be a small advantage. Between the KA and the SR the SR has a much better flowing head and more than make up for the displacement. Again and again I can just tell you if you want to see how much of a difference a smaller engine with a better head can do better than a larger engine look at Toyota. If you compare the 105 hp 7A-FE (1.8L economy head) to the 160 hp 4A-GE 20v (1.6L performance head)....
